(11-13-2018, 12:05 PM)Lost_N_BIOS Wrote: ..... if not then use FPT as follows

FPTw.exe -rewrite -me -f outimage.bin
FPTw.exe -greset

If greset does not reboot the system, please shut down, unplug PSU block from the system, then remove CMOS battery if you can easily, if not it's OK.  Then press and hold the power on button for 1 minute (Make sure it's 60 seconds or more).  Then put it back together, CMOS battery back, plug back in, boot to BIOS and load optimal.
